Every man shall kiss his lips that giveth a right answer.
People will show appreciation and respect to someone who gives honest, correct answers.
This verse is saying that giving truthful and wise answers earns people's respect and gratitude.
📚 Historical Context
In the context of ancient Israel, Proverbs was written as part of the wisdom literature attributed to King Solomon, offering practical advice for righteous living in a society that valued wise counsel and moral integrity. This verse uses the metaphor of a kiss, which in ancient Near Eastern cultures often symbolized respect or honor, to emphasize the high regard for truthful and accurate speech. It fits into the broader biblical narrative where wisdom is portrayed as a guide for navigating life's challenges and avoiding folly.
